I am a Board Certified Anesthesiologist who was a patient of Dr. Andrei Mark for two issues: Obstructive Sleep Apnea (OSA) and Implant Placement. In addition to my oral problems, I had severe spinal cord compression from two herniated cervical discs. I had to undergo an Anterior Cervical Discectomy with Fusion (ACDF) but was concerned about post-operative pain management. Narcotics are known to worsen OSA with risk of suffocation if a breathing machine, CPAP, is not used during sleep. If I could not tolerate narcotics, my only available pain medication would be Tylenol and hence I would have a very painful recovery. Dr. Mark performed the Pillar Procedure on me in July 2007. It was a quick and relatively painless office procedure leaving me with a mild soar throat for approximately two days. I ate a normal diet with unrestricted activity during that time. The benefits of the Pillar Procedure should be apparent after 2-3 months. As such, I had my ACDF surgery on October 3rd, 2007. The surgery was a success. Postoperatively, the surgical team had me recover in a monitored setting with fear of severe obstruction while on Morphine. I had my CPAP machine available in the hospital room just in case. I never had to use the machine. I did NOT obstruct even while asleep on Morphine. This recovery period was a stronger test of the Pillar Procedure than a regular sleep study since Morphine was involved. I thought that I would still be dependent on the CPAP machine considering I had a relatively high setting of 13cmH2O. The Pillar Procedure essentially cured my OSA.
